132,034 (one hundred thirty-two thousand thirty-four)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 8 divisors, and factors as 2 × 7 × 9,431.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x203C2.

Goldbach decomposition

Goldbach's conjecture says every even integer greater than 2 is the sum of two primes. For 132034, here are decompositions:

  • 101 + 131933 = 132034
  • 107 + 131927 = 132034
  • 173 + 131861 = 132034
  • 197 + 131837 = 132034
  • 251 + 131783 = 132034
  • 257 + 131777 = 132034
  • 263 + 131771 = 132034
  • 347 + 131687 = 132034

Showing the first eight; more decompositions exist.
